This bug was fixed in the package assaultcube - 1.2.0.2+dfsg1-0ubuntu3

---------------
assaultcube (1.2.0.2+dfsg1-0ubuntu3) zesty; urgency=medium

  * d/p/0010-fix-some-errors-and-warnings-for-GCC6.patch: Cherry picked.
    - "Fix some errors and warnings for GCC 6" (LP: #1661449)

 -- Unit 193 <unit193 at ubuntu.com>  Thu, 02 Feb 2017 19:18:52 -0500

** Changed in: assaultcube (Ubuntu)
       Status: In Progress => Fix Released

Bug description:
  assaultcube fails to build from souce:
  https://launchpad.net/ubuntu/+archive/test-
  rebuild-20161202/+build/11293091

  make[3]: Leaving directory '/<<BUILDDIR>>/assaultcube-1.2.0.2+dfsg1/source/enet'
  g++ -g -O2 -fdebug-prefix-map=/<<BUILDDIR>>/assaultcube-1.2.0.2+dfsg1=. -fPIE -fstack-protector-strong -Wformat -Werror=format-security -Wall -fsigned-char -rdynamic -I. -Ibot -I../enet/include -I/usr/include `sdl-config --cflags` -idirafter ../include -o cube.h.gch.tmp cube.h
  In file included from cube.h:8:0:
  tools.h: In function ‘float round(float)’:
  tools.h:58:34: error: ‘float round(float)’ conflicts with a previous declaration
   static inline float round(float x) { return floor(x + 0.5f); }
                                    ^
  In file included from /usr/include/c++/6/math.h:36:0,
                   from platform.h:9,
                   from cube.h:7:
  /usr/include/c++/6/cmath:1708:3: note: previous declaration ‘constexpr float std::round(float)’
     round(float __x)
     ^~~~~
  In file included from cube.h:69:0:
  protos.h: In member function ‘bool servercommandline::checkarg(const char*)’:
  protos.h:1032:17: warning: this ‘else’ clause does not guard... [-Wmisleading-indentation]
                   else if(ai > 0) maxdemos = ai; break;
                   ^~~~
  protos.h:1032:48: note: ...this statement, but the latter is misleadingly indented as if it is guarded by the ‘else’
                   else if(ai > 0) maxdemos = ai; break;
                                                  ^~~~~
  Makefile:132: recipe for target 'cube.h.gch' failed
  make[2]: *** [cube.h.gch] Error 1
  make[2]: Leaving directory '/<<BUILDDIR>>/assaultcube-1.2.0.2+dfsg1/source/src'
  dh_auto_build: make -j1 CPPFLAGS=-Wdate-time -D_FORTIFY_SOURCE=2 CFLAGS=-g -O2 -fdebug-prefix-map=/<<BUILDDIR>>/assaultcube-1.2.0.2+dfsg1=. -fPIE -fstack-protector-strong -Wformat -Werror=format-security CXXFLAGS=-g -O2 -fdebug-prefix-map=/<<BUILDDIR>>/assaultcube-1.2.0.2+dfsg1=. -fPIE -fstack-protector-strong -Wformat -Werror=format-security LDFLAGS=-Wl,-Bsymbolic-functions -fPIE -pie -Wl,-z,relro -Wl,-z,now returned exit code 2
  debian/rules:15: recipe for target 'override_dh_auto_build' failed
  make[1]: *** [override_dh_auto_build] Error 2
  make[1]: Leaving directory '/<<BUILDDIR>>/assaultcube-1.2.0.2+dfsg1'
  debian/rules:6: recipe for target 'build' failed
  make: *** [build] Error 2
